ICJUK (Inspired by Claire Jane) is a line of custom vintage feathered handbags and hair accessories described by many as “sophisticated rock n’ roll’ taking colorful fabrics, exotic prints, feathers and eye-catching vintage embellishments to create the ultimate in rocker chic and elegance. Claire Jane’s one-of-a-kind accessories are proudly worn and adorned by a growing list of exclusive clients from all over.
Claire Jane Vranian started work in the film industry at the legendary Pinewood Studios and moved to Los Angeles in 1994. She was recruited by ‘Two Hours in the Dark’ a makeup effects/production company. Over the next 17 years she would work on various commercials, television shows, pop promos as well as over 40 motion pictures - working closely with writers, directors, painters, sculptors, actors and artists of every kind.
Back in 2009, Claire Jane felt the need to express herself creatively with something that was personal to her. After working in such a rich environment of creativity for so many years, along with her life-long love of fashion and music, ICJUK was born.
“I feel if you are going to wear accessories, make it count and make a statement! Growing up in England, I was influenced by so many different things--traveling, theatre, films and of course, music. The Royal Wedding was very high fashion and formal and that also inspired me to create more of my hair fascinators, I think it’s imbedded in my British culture!,” - Claire Jane.
